Uncontrolled Recursion (CWE-674) in Elasticsearch can lead to denial of service via Serialized Data with Nested Payloads (CAPEC-230). An authenticated user holding only read privileges on a single index can submit one specially crafted search request whose deeply nested structure is processed without a depth limit, exhausting the thread stack and terminating the affected node.
